Chloe Wiedman, a junior outside hitter on the reigning Group 4 girls volleyball championship team, announced her commitment to Franklin & Marshall College last week. 

“It’s been a goal of mine to play volleyball at the collegiate level ever since I first started playing [volleyball] in second grade,” Wiedman said. 

This past fall, Wiedman’s contributions greatly helped the Blue Devils to both a Union County Tournament and a Group 4 championship, along with a near perfect record of 24-1. Wiedman tallied 20 kills, 169 digs, 128 service points and 25 aces. Her unique skill set will be a huge addition to the Diplomats when she arrives on campus in the fall of 2024. 

Some of the other schools that recruited Wiedman were Dickinson, Ursinus, Gettysburg, Muhlenberg and a few other schools. But, ultimately, Wiedman decided to commit to F&M because she “loved the size of the school, the team chemistry, and the level of academics,” she said.

Franklin & Marshall is located in Lancaster, PA, and competes at the Division III level in the Centennial Conference. This past volleyball season, F&M finished as runners up in its conference tournament after suffering a 3-1 loss to Johns Hopkins in the conference championship. The Diplomats ended their 2022 season with an overall record of 18-9 and a 10-2 conference record. 

This upcoming volleyball season, Wiedman and Westfield hope to use this year’s momentum to make another run at county and state titles. But for now, Wiedman hopes to get to know her new teammates better as Westfield will have to replace five key seniors. 

“Something that I’m most looking forward to during my senior year of volleyball is forming a strong bond with my teammates and just having a fun season,” she said.

Hopefully a fun season will include another ring on her finger.
